**Ticket: Config drift in Quillpress invoice renderer**

The staging instance of Quillpress renders PDFs with different margins and a stale font cache compared to production. Root cause: staging was hand-edited during the Tollbend incident and never reconciled. This change re-applies the canonical settings via the deploy pipeline. Please verify the diff against the intended values shown below.

service settings:
[sorys]
port = 8000
team = eliius
host = sorys.novacstack.example
region = south-3
access_code = ac_f66665
timeout_ms = 250

Step 7 — Notification fan-out backpressure check (Orvane key ceremony)

Before sealing the new signing key, confirm the Hullward notifier is draining its queue below the backpressure threshold. If fan-out lag exceeds 30 seconds, pause the ceremony; stale notifications can trigger duplicate attestation requests from downstream witnesses. Once the queue is flat, mark this item complete and initial the ledger sheet. Should the ceremony terminal lock mid-step, recover it with the passphrase printed directly below this line.

unlock words, yagap-yafog: holix-zorwyn

Ticket: Config drift found during FD leak hunt on Quillbarrow ingest workers. While chasing the leaked file descriptors, I noticed the descriptor ceiling and socket-reuse flags differ between the two prod hosts, which explains why only one box hits the limit. The leak itself is in the retry path that reopens spool files without closing the old handle; fix is in review. To reproduce the drift, compare against the canonical values, which are as follows.

settings of bajop-badug:
holath:
  pin: 1590
  metrics_host: metrics.holath.qorvelsys.internal
  tenant: sorix
  seal: seal_ecae8588